"Simple" rush decks are more challenging to play correctly than control imo. You have generally smaller hands and you often win or lose by 2-3 health so one small mistake can cost you a whole game. Midrange decks like this one seem the most straightforward to me.
The one hard decision point I can see in a deck like this is when to play early combo cards like buzzard or timber wolf so you can get value out of your houndmaster on turn 4.
